Worker sniffs encoding on uploaded text files (UTF-8, UTF-16, Latin-1 heuristics), then writes the detected charset to the uploads table. Since Tuesday, roughly 4% of writes fail with connection reset; detection itself succeeds. Suspect pool exhaustion — large batch uploads from the Harwick tenant spike concurrency past the pool cap. Mitigation: raised pool size in staging, monitoring. Repro: replay Tuesday's batch against staging. Staging database connection string follows below.

warehouse DSN: mongodb://wenir_svc:p2qCeCCjZBP1R7@db-84f9.plorvalabs.example:5432/julvan

☐ Cleaning crew access — Veldane Services arrives 6:45pm weekdays. Check crew lead's ID against the approved roster in the reception binder. Sign all crew members in individually; no tailgating through the turnstiles. They cover floors two through four only — the lab on five is off-limits. Supply cupboard by the east stairwell holds their equipment. Crew lead unlocks it using the code below.

staff pass of fajof-fawif = bdg-ES-2

Ticket #—: Prototype workshop, Hollin Wing. Reception staff report the workshop door alarm sounding intermittently since Tuesday; likely a faulty magnetic contact. Please keep visitors away from the corridor until the engineer attends, expected Thursday morning. The engineer will need unescorted access to the workshop and the riser cupboard beside it. Admit them using the code below.

turnstile pass: bdg-H-52

Handover — Planner Regression (Corvalen DB)

Maris: the v4.2 planner on Corvalen picks a nested-loop join on the ledger table when stats are stale, causing 40x slowdowns. Workaround is a nightly analyze job, already scheduled. Full trace is in the sealed incident bundle; to decrypt it, use the passphrase appended below.

recovery phrase for yahap-faduf: sorion-kasath-briath-gorius-ulaael-zorvan-aldiel-quenwyn-casdor-framir-julwyn-novvan-zorox

**Off-site run — Permit Blueprints (Darrow Quay project)**

- [ ] Collect the sealed blueprint tube from the plan room at Fenwick & Lowe.
- [ ] Confirm the permit cover sheet is inside before sealing.
- [ ] Deliver directly to the municipal counter at Darrow Quay; no intermediate stops. The driver must carry out the hand-over exactly as stated below.

drop instructions, kahip-yahig: the aldion rusion courier leaves the holius oliath tamion ledger at gate 7743 under passcode 254881